Accounts in Oil & Gas: Navigating the Financial Landscape of Energy Projects

In the complex world of oil and gas, understanding the intricacies of financial management is crucial. One key element of this landscape is the concept of "accounts." In project accounting, "accounts" refer to a comprehensive set of cost statements that provide a snapshot of a project's financial health at any given moment. These accounts offer invaluable insights into both the current status of a project and its projected status upon completion.

Decoding the "Accounts" in Oil & Gas Projects:

  • Cost Tracking: Accounts serve as the foundation for meticulous cost tracking. They meticulously detail every expenditure incurred during a project's lifecycle, from initial exploration and drilling to production and transportation. This granular level of detail is vital for ensuring financial accountability and identifying potential cost overruns.
  • Budget Monitoring: By comparing actual costs against the predetermined budget, accounts provide a real-time view of project performance. This allows for proactive adjustments and mitigation of financial risks, ensuring that the project remains within budgetary constraints.
  • Performance Evaluation: Accounts are a powerful tool for evaluating project performance. By analyzing cost trends, identifying areas of inefficiency, and comparing performance against industry benchmarks, stakeholders gain valuable insights for optimizing operations and maximizing returns.
  • Forecasting Future Costs: Accounts play a crucial role in forecasting future costs. Using historical data and projected expenditure patterns, these statements allow for accurate estimations of remaining project expenses and the ultimate cost of completion.
  • Financial Reporting: Accounts form the backbone of financial reporting in oil and gas projects. They provide a clear and comprehensive picture of the project's financial standing, enabling stakeholders to make informed decisions about future investments and resource allocation.

Key Accounts in Oil & Gas Projects:

  • Capital Expenditures (CAPEX): These accounts track the costs associated with acquiring, constructing, and upgrading physical assets, such as drilling rigs, pipelines, and processing facilities.
  • Operating Expenses (OPEX): These accounts capture the ongoing costs associated with running the project, including labor, maintenance, materials, and utilities.
  • Revenue: These accounts record the income generated from the sale of oil and gas products.
  • Depreciation and Depletion: These accounts reflect the gradual decline in the value of oil and gas reserves over time.

Exercise: Financial Analysis of a Hypothetical Oil and Gas Project

Scenario:

You are working on a new oil and gas project with the following estimated costs:

  • CAPEX: $100 million
  • OPEX (annual): $20 million
  • Estimated Oil Production (annual): 1 million barrels
  • Estimated Oil Price (per barrel): $50

Task:

  1. Calculate the project's annual revenue.
  2. Calculate the project's annual profit (before taxes).
  3. Determine the project's payback period (the time it takes to recover the initial investment).

Instructions:

  • Show your calculations clearly.
  • Assume a constant oil price and production rate.
  • Ignore taxes for this exercise.

Exercice Correction

**1. Annual Revenue:** * Revenue per barrel: $50 * Annual production: 1 million barrels * Annual Revenue = $50 * 1,000,000 = $50 million **2. Annual Profit:** * Annual Revenue: $50 million * Annual OPEX: $20 million * Annual Profit = $50 million - $20 million = $30 million **3. Payback Period:** * Initial Investment (CAPEX): $100 million * Annual Profit: $30 million * Payback Period = $100 million / $30 million = 3.33 years (approximately)
